HiLabs Announces Closing of $39 Million Series B Financing to Advance its AI-powered Data Management Solutions for Healthcare Organizations


The round was co-led by Eight Roads Ventures and Denali Growth Partners, with participation from F-Prime Capital and other investors.

BETHESDA, Md., March 14,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- HiLabs, a leading provider of AI-powered solutions to manage dirty data, unlocking its hidden potential for healthcare transformation, today announced a $39 million Series B financing. The round was led by Denali Growth Partners and Eight Roads Ventures, with participation from F-Prime Capital. The capital raise follows rapid customer adoption of its healthcare data ingestion, cleansing, and enrichment platform, MChecktm, and will support continued enhancement of the technology as well as recruitment of top-tier talent and expansion of its product teams.

Founded in 2014, HiLabs' mission is to ensure timely access to clean data for payers, providers, and patients at a time when healthcare organizations worldwide are transitioning toward data-driven decision-making. HiLabs' cloud-based MCheck platform ingests, cleans, and enriches critical healthcare information, resulting in significant reduction in healthcare organizations' operational costs and improvement in patient outcomes. The MCheck platform technology, featured in the Journal of the American Medical Association ("JAMA "), supports some of the largest health insurance companies in the US in their efforts to automate and improve administrative processes. The company's provider directory management solution is live in most US states, analyzing data of over 80% of the country's healthcare providers. It is expanding its platform capabilities to include other data types such as electronic medical records and value-based care data.
